Founded in 1849 and originally named The Australian Mutual Provident Society, AMP is a 6,000-employee financial services providing banking, home loans, insurance, retirement, and investment options to over 3.8 million customers in Australia and New Zealand. In March, AMP merged with AXA Asia Pacific Holdings — previously part of French insurance giant AXA — and yesterday introduced a new logo, designed by the Sydney office of Landor to represent the new company.The new logo is a modern, highly differentiated identity for the new AMP, representing the promise, energy and dynamism of the merged company.
